]> granicus.if.org Git - clang/commitdiff
This test now passes.
authorTed Kremenek <kremenek@apple.com>
Fri, 13 Feb 2009 00:39:34 +0000 (00:39 +0000)
committerTed Kremenek <kremenek@apple.com>
Fri, 13 Feb 2009 00:39:34 +0000 (00:39 +0000)
git-svn-id: https://llvm.org/svn/llvm-project/cfe/trunk@64417 91177308-0d34-0410-b5e6-96231b3b80d8

test/Analysis/CFDateGC.m

index 09d8ab3afa47b23a4b0bd4aa697efc7482e38a25..8b702d920365b13a72ebcb312f40aaf7ada6969c 100644 (file)
@@ -1,7 +1,6 @@
 // RUN: clang -analyze -checker-cfref -verify -fobjc-gc %s &&
+// RUN: clang -analyze -checker-cfref -verify -fobjc-gc -disable-free %s &&
 // RUN: clang -analyze -checker-cfref -analyzer-store-region -verify -fobjc-gc %s
-// XFAIL
-// fails due to exact diagnostic matching
 
 //===----------------------------------------------------------------------===//
 // The following code is reduced using delta-debugging from
@@ -71,7 +70,7 @@ CFAbsoluteTime f2_noleak() {
 }
 
 void f3_leak_with_gc() {
-  CFDateRef date = CFDateCreate(0, CFAbsoluteTimeGetCurrent()); // expected-warning{{leak}}
+  CFDateRef date = CFDateCreate(0, CFAbsoluteTimeGetCurrent()); // expected-warning 2 {{leak}}
   [[(id) date retain] release];
 }